How it Works

Fugitive from justice laws are established at the federal and state levels, allowing law enforcement agencies to pursue and apprehend individuals who have evaded arrest. These laws typically require individuals to surrender or face further consequences, such as increased bail or additional charges. When a fugitive is located, law enforcement agencies work to apprehend them using various strategies, including undercover operations, surveillance, and cooperation with other agencies.

Can I Travel Abroad While Avoiding Arrest?

Traveling abroad while avoiding arrest can lead to more severe consequences, including international warrants and extradition. Law enforcement agencies may work with foreign authorities to apprehend fugitives who have fled to other countries. Individuals who attempt to flee to other countries may face additional charges, such as contempt of court or obstruction of justice.
